Description
Methyldiborane is a highly reactive, gaseous organoborane compound with the molecular formula CH3B2H5. It serves as a specialized precursor and reagent in advanced materials science and fine chemical synthesis, valued for its ability to introduce boron-containing functional groups. This compound is primarily utilized by research institutions and industrial R&D departments focused on developing novel semiconductors, polymers, and catalytic systems.
Application
- Chemical Vapor Deposition (CVD): A key boron source for depositing thin films of boron carbide or boron nitride coatings on substrates for electronic and wear-resistant applications.
- Polymer & Materials Research: Used as a monomer or cross-linking agent in the synthesis of novel boron-based polymers and inorganic-organic hybrid materials.
- Organic Synthesis & Catalysis: Acts as a reagent in hydroboration reactions and as a catalyst precursor in selective organic transformations.
- Semiconductor Dopant Precursor: Employed in the doping of silicon and other semiconductor materials to modify electrical properties.
- Energetic Materials Research: Investigated for its potential in high-energy-density material formulations due to its boron content.
- Surface Modification: Used for functionalizing material surfaces with boron-containing groups to alter chemical or physical properties.

Storage
Preserve in a tightly closed, specially passivated container, protected from light. Due to its highly volatile and gaseous nature, store in a cool, well-ventilated area away from heat, ignition sources, and oxidizing agents. Cylinders must be secured and stored upright. Contents are under pressure. Store at room temperature (15-25°C) in a dedicated gas cabinet or fume hood when not in use.
